Output 0521d3caeadfcab67b5f4da106011646f18f752a840e634a01434308f4200c23:30

value
1699615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21756f3b6d60df77c1f551f1f84206cb799d96e7 OP_EQUAL
address
34jvuNCVHkAXvfe2t9YExonftaNpGnFg4i
transaction
0521d3caeadfcab67b5f4da106011646f18f752a840e634a01434308f4200c23
spent
true